Professional Summary
Tim Maas, Executive Vice President, has been directly involved in the sale of commercial buildings in downtown San Francisco since 1986.
Tim’s primary focus is in the sale of investment transactions in the San Francisco Bay Area. He joined Colliers International in 2003 after having spent the previous 13 years with GVA Whitney Cressman as head of its investment division and national practice. He is a member of Colliers Asset Resolutions Team (“CART”), an affiliation of 200 Colliers International investment and leasing professionals representing the trillion dollar CMBS market.
In his 27 year career, Tim has represented landlords on more than three million square feet of agency assignments and has sold over 300 commercial properties for a value exceeding $3 Billion. Clients have included private investors, family trusts, REITS, institutional investors, and corporations.
